MininetBuilder: Fully Featured Mininet Editor

Introduction:

Welcome to the MininetBuilder Git repository! Here you will find a powerful tool designed to enhance your experience with Mininet, a popular software-defined network (SDN) emulator. MininetBuilder offers a range of features, including the ability to effortlessly edit your Mininet network configurations and conveniently visualize network statistics. Additionally, MininetBuilder goes a step further by providing experimental support to configure switches with external protocols like sFlow and NetFlow. Installation:

Gui installation:

Clone the git repository:

git clone https://github.com/daviFrag/mininetBuilder.git

Build and start the gui interface:

cd mininetBuilder
docker compose up

Access the editor with this url http://localhost:3000

Or build it from source: Clone the repo and then:

cd mininetBuilder
npm run build
npm run start

Access the editor with this url http://localhost:3000

Mininet SDN installation:

Follow instructions in the repo https://git.comnets.net/public-repo/comnetsemu for a fully automated Vagrant installation After that edit the vagrantfile and add this line of code to enable port forwarding:

comnetsemu.vm.network "forwarded_port", guest: 8080, host: 8080, host_ip: "127.0.0.1"

And restart the VM with the command:

vagrant reload

After the installation enter in the comnetsemu VM and clone this repository in home and start the service

git clone https://github.com/daviFrag/mininetBuilder.git
cd mininetBuilder/server
sudo pip3 install -r requirements.txt

Start the service by installing our custom linux service:

sudo cp service/mininetBuilder.service /etc/systemd/system/mininetBuilder.service
sudo systemctl daemon-reload
sudo systemctl start mininetBuilder
sudo systemctl enable mininetBuilder

Or start as a python program:

sudo python3 server.py

Trubleshooting

If during buildtime with docker you get this error

0.182 runc run failed: unable to start container process: can't get final child's PID from pipe: EOF

try the solution proposed here: moby/moby#40835 so run:

sudo sysctl -w user.max_user_namespaces=15000
